He won the 1995 whitbread childrens book award for the wreck of the zanzibar, the 1996 nestle smarties book prize for the butterfly lion, and the 2000 childrens book award for kensukes kingdom. Story set in 1940, about two ten year old boys who are evacuated to a farm, and their encounter with two german airmen who survive a plane crash in the area. Friend or foe is a book about a child affected by war who comes to realise that the enemy are real people with feelings who just happen to be on the opposite side.
